[Bug 255290] _POSIX_C_SOURCE=200809 hides static_assert

bugzilla-noreply at freebsd.org bugzilla-noreply at freebsd.org
Wed Apr 21 14:46:44 UTC 2021


https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=255290

--- Comment #6 from Warner Losh <imp at FreeBSD.org> ---
The POSIX-2018 version (issue 7) also defines that it's based on C99:
"ISO/IEC 9899:1999, Programming Languages - C, including ISO/IEC
9899:1999/Cor.1:2001(E), ISO/IEC 9899:1999/Cor.2:2004(E), and ISO/IEC
9899:1999/Cor.3" from section 1.1. It goes on to say:

Emphasis has been placed on standardizing existing practice for existing users,
with changes and additions limited to correcting deficiencies in the following
areas:
...
o Alignment with the ISO/IEC 9899:1999 standard, including ISO/IEC
9899:1999/Cor.2:2004(E)
...

I could find no newer editions.

-- 
You are receiving this mail because:
You are the assignee for the bug.


More information about the freebsd-standards mailing list